Afsy Kafei is a skilled professional specializing in development communications and public engagement within the cultural heritage sector. Currently serving as the Manager of Development Communications at the National Trust for Historic Preservation since April 2022, Afsy previously contributed to the World Monuments Fund as a Public Engagement Associate, where responsibilities included overseeing global communications for over 90 international projects. Experience encompasses a series of educational and outreach roles focusing on architectural history and preservation, including leadership positions at the Victorian Society New York, Greenwich Village Society for Historic Preservation, and Art Deco Society of New York. Afsy holds a Master of Science in Historic Preservation and Conservation from Pratt Institute and a Bachelor of Arts in Art History from the University of Central Florida.

The National Trust for Historic Preservation, a privately funded nonprofit organization, works to save America’s historic places. We take direct, on-the-ground action when historic buildings and sites are threatened. Our work helps build vibrant, sustainable communities. We advocate with governments to save America’s heritage. We strive to create a cultural legacy that is as diverse as the nation itself so that all of us can take pride in our part of the American story. A recipient of the National Humanities Medal, the Trust was founded in 1949. Staff at the Washington, DC, headquarters, 13 field offices and 27 historic sites work on behalf of more than 300,000 members and supporters in all 50 states.
